WHAT WE DO

Unlike other after-school programs or extracurricular activities, Girls on the Run focuses on the whole girl: mind, body, social connection, and more!

Through a blend of movement-based activities, team-building games, and group discussions on timely topics, our program helps girls build confidence in themselves, do hard things, and share their thoughts, ideas, and feelings.

PROGRAM OFFERINGS

Girls on the Run
(Grades 3 to 5)

Girls grow in key areas and develop essential life skills such as confidence, competence, caring, character, and connection while preparing for a celebratory end-of-season 5K.

Heart & Sole
(Grades 6 to 8)

This middle school program meets the unique needs of girls of all abilities. It considers the whole girl – body, brain, heart, spirit, and social connection.

Camp GOTR
(Grades 3 to 5)

In participating councils, Camp GOTR gives girls a week to build friendships, explore their creativity, and stay active with fun games during summer break.
